    Windows 10: In the new version of Windows, Explorer has a section called Quick Access. This includes your frequent folders and recent files. Explorer defaults to opening this page when you open a new window. If you’d rather open the usual This PC, with links to your drives and library folders, follow these steps:

    • Open a new Explorer window.
    • Click View in the ribbon.
    • Click Options.
    • Under General, next to “Open File Explorer to:” choose “This PC.”
    • Click OK

    In Windows 11 power-saving mode, clicking the Windows Focus prompt on the lock screen will cause a system crash.

    Problem description: As the title suggests.

    Steps to reproduce:

    1. Enter Windows 11 power-saving mode.
    2. Click the Windows Focus prompt on the lock screen.
    Expected result: The login screen should appear and after logging in, the browser should automatically open to view content.

    Actual result: The system crashes.

    Device information:

    • Windows 11 version: 22H2 (22621.1413)
    • Device: Lenovo Xiaoxin 14 Pro 2021
    • CPU: AMD Ryzen 7 5800H
    Other information:

    • When plugged in, the system automatically turns off power-saving mode and cannot be turned on manually. The function works normally.
    • When unplugged, turn off power-saving mode and the function works normally.
    • When unplugged, turn on power-saving mode and the system crashes.
